Indore: There has been a lot of buzz about Hanuvantia Island in Madhya Pradesh's Switzerland. In fact, the sixth jal mahotsav, which will begin today, will begin here. Let me inform you that Chief Min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an will formally inaugurate Hanuvantia today at 3 p.m. The Chief Minister is expected to stay for around 2 hours before departing for Bhopal around 5 p.m., according to sources. Let us also remind you that the Jal Mahotsav this year will last till January.

"Luxury royal series boats, 40 feet high rope swing, and zip bicycles would be the centre of attention during the Jal Mahotsav," stated Principal Secretary Tourism and Culture Shiv Shekhar Shukla. "Tourists will also be able to participate in all adventure-related activities such as paramotoring, parasailing, speed boat, jet sky, motor boat riding, hot air ballooning, cycling, cruise boating, island camping, star gaugeing, bird watching, and so on," he said.

According to reports, the festival will provide an excellent opportunity to learn about the state's culture, customs, and rich traditions through local art, crafts, folk music, dance, and cuisine. As a result of the information gathered, it has also been decided to conduct encouraging activities during the jal mahotsav here, with an emphasis on adventure sports.  You are all aware that the Madhya Pradesh Tourism Board has always been in the forefront of tourism-related advancements. From November 1, the tent city at Hanuvantia Island in Indira Sagar Dam, run in collaboration with Sunset Desert Camp, will be open to tourists.
